Analysis
In 2023, food retail — emissions in Namibia stood at 0.0621 kt. That is the highest value across all 24 years on record.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 4,676.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, food retail — emissions in Namibia peaked at 0.0621 kt in 2022 and was at its lowest, 0.0002 kt, in 2000.
Namibia ranks 52nd of 206 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ions Totals summarizes the gre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ions disseminated in the FAOSTAT Climate Change domains of emissions from agrifood systems. Data are computed following the Tier 1 methods of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) Guidelines for National greenhouse gas (GHG) Inventories (IPCC, 1996; 1997; 2000; 2002; 2006; 2014). Emissions from other economic sectors as defined by the IPCC are also disseminated in the domain for completeness.
